BOSTON (CBS) -- Coal firing is literally the hottest trend in pizza currently.
In 1943, deep dish pizza was invented at Pizzeria Uno in Chicago. Today, it's a Boston-based company with over 140 restaurants across the globe.
At Rock 'n Coal in Bellingham, the state-of-the-art rotating oven produces pies with a crispy, thin, and well done crust. The toppings range from traditional pepperoni to spicy buffalo chicken with blue cheese.
Slab Restaurant in Portland, Maine is one of the only restaurants in America that serves authentic, Sicilian-style pizza, featuring artisan dough mixed by hand.
The handmade pizza contains high quality ingredients. It offers a different taste that cannot be easily duplicated.
